Has someone found a good way to implement the sleep when using IFTTT, should I simply time trigger the sleep? Is there a documentation of the sleep function? Which is the biggest value which work?

On API page, At last, have cn.iot.seeed.cc/v1/node/pm/sleep/[sleep_time_sec]?xxx,

It can be sleep the wio link. and after sleep time , the wio link will be wake up automatically.

I got it to work with sleep and IFTTT.
I just used the a pic ode provided and the maker channel can be used to post the sleep command.
As a first try I have used the hour channel to let it sleep on every full hour for 20 minutes then it is awake for 10 minutes and on every half hour it sleeps again 20minutes. This should reduce the standby current to a third. This method is good for using it battery powered to measure something like temperature.
